Description

OK2SAY is a confidential reporting system specifically designed to help students or anyone report potential harm or criminal activity directed at school students, school employees, and schools.

Thank you for your feedback. It might be helpful to understand how OK2SAY tips are triaged.

Tips involving immediate life safety or crimes in progress (e.g., threats of violence) are sent directly to local law enforcement.

Tips that do not involve an immediate threat are sent to school administrators for an appropriate response the very next school day. You mentioned that you provided the full name of the victim and the school.
This key information you provided to OK2SAY would ensure that your tip was shared with the school the next day.

Once the tip information is forwarded to the appropriate responding agency, the school and/or law enforcement agency will investigate the matter. OK2SAY requires an Outcome Report detailing the action taken and the result on each tip.

As the tipster, you may not be aware of all the actions taken by the school/law enforcement.

If OK2SAY has all the necessary information, our team will forward the tip to the most appropriate responding agency, usually the schools. When the schools receive a confidential tip, they investigate to find a solution. The tipster may be unaware of the school's actions to resolve the issue because disciplinary records are protected by one of the nation's most stringent privacy laws, the Family Educational Rights and Privacy Act (FERPA). The tipster may believe "nothing is happening" when, in fact, the school is dealing with the issue discreetly.

The goal of OK2SAY is to stop harmful behavior before it occurs. You were very wise to trust your gut and ask for help.

Sexual predators do exist and are a very real threat. They target both boys and girls of all ages. The OK2SAY presentations are designed to empower you to step up and speak out if someone approaches you online to gather personal information, exchange pictures, and/or meet in person. We encourage students to take screenshots and save communications and report it to the platform or service you are using. You should also block the person and file a report with the CyberTipline (https://report.cybertip.org/) the nation’s centralized reporting system for the online exploitation of children.

Finally, we do encourage you to contact local law enforcement. If you don’t want to call 911, you may consider using a non-emergency police phone number.

It might be uncomfortable to talk to your parents when an online stranger makes you feel unsafe, but it is important to remember that your parents and the police are there to help. By cooperating with them, you may be able to prevent an online predator from harming others.
